Mumbai: If you thought that you had seen the last of filmmaker Karan Johar and Indian cricketer Hardik Pandya after the controversial Koffee with Karan episode, you are in for a rude awakening. 

Pandya had caused quite a stir with his sexist comments on the filmmaker's talk show. The episode was subsequently taken off the air and the cricketer faced disciplinary action too. Johar had also issued a public apology about the same. 

After the debacle, many thought that they would never see Johar and Pandya together again. However, it just took a big, fat Indian wedding to resolve the differences. The two were recently spotted together at the grand Akash Ambani-Shloka Mehta wedding on March 9.

A recent video from the wedding shows Johar and Pandya reconciling the Bollywood way by sharing a dance. Dressed in a canary yellow outfit, Karan Johar hugged the cricketer decked up in a kurta and sleeveless bandhgala jacket. 

The video has attracted the netizens' attention with comments such as "Want coffee again?' and "Ye nahi sudharege" dotting the post. As they say, your vibe does attract your tribe. Pandya, who missed out on India’s ongoing limited overs series against Australia due to back troubles, seems clearly to be back in form with his enthusiastic dance moves.

Pandya, a key member of the Reliance-owned Mumbai Indians cricket team, was not the only sportsperson in attendance at the wedding. Sachin Tendulkar, Mahela Jayawardene, Yuvraj Singh, Zaheer Khan, Harbhajan Singh, and Ajinkya Rahane also attended the do.
